I ordered mine online and took about 4.5 months to get them (just received them this past monday)
If you order online you fill out everything, pay, and then when they are at the dmv they send you a notice in the mail.
You go to the DMV and they'll ask for your current registration and your old plates.
Hand them over and they give you your new plates, registration card, and those registration stickers to put on the plate.
And thats it

when u get the plates...regardless of time frame, they will come with new tags...but your registration date will remain the same. after you order it (online is best), they will send you something in the mail once it comes in, and you pick it up at the DMV that is holding it
